Я не могу открыть Safari, когда я открылся - появилась ошибка Safari -10810

6 голосов | спросил eclipseIzHere 12 FebruaryEurope/MoscowbMon, 12 Feb 2018 23:28:10 +0300000000pmMon, 12 Feb 2018 23:28:10 +030018 2018, 23:28:10

1 ответ


5

При открытии приложения с помощью команды open вы должны использовать параметр -a , например:

open -a "Safari"

На странице man для команды open :

  

-a приложение
  Задает приложение для открытия файла

Примечание. Если вы используете опцию -a , вы обычно делаете не нужно указывать путь pathname или даже использовать расширение .app. Только формат, как в приведенном выше примере, должен работать.


В Терминале выдается разрешение исполняемого (и других):

ls -l /Applications/Safari.app/Contents/MacOS/Safari

Должно быть:

-rwxr-xr-x

Если нет, то в Terminal запустите следующую команду :

sudo chmod 0755 /Applications/Safari.app/Contents/MacOS/Safari

Это обеспечит правильные разрешения в Safari исполняемом и не позволит вам получить полученную вами ошибку.

ответил user3439894 13 FebruaryEurope/MoscowbTue, 13 Feb 2018 00:35:47 +0300000000amTue, 13 Feb 2018 00:35:47 +030018 2018, 00:35:47

Похожие вопросы

Популярные теги

security × 330linux × 316macos × 2827 × 268performance × 244command-line × 241sql-server × 235joomla-3.x × 222java × 189c++ × 186windows × 180cisco × 168bash × 158c# × 142gmail × 139arduino-uno × 139javascript × 134ssh × 133seo × 132mysql × 132